What are the rules for focus spells?

Focus spells are automatically boosted to half your level, similar to cantrips. Casting a focus spell costs 1 Focus Point, and you gain a focus pool of 1 Focus Point when you gain an ability that grants a focus spell. These Focus Points are replenished during daily preparations and can be reclaimed through the Refocus activity, which involves prayer, study, meditation, or reattune to the source of focus magic.

Can you use a holy symbol as a spellcasting focus?

A holy symbol represents a deity or pantheon and may be utilized as a focal point for spellcasting by a cleric or paladin. In order to utilize this symbol, the caster is required to hold it in hand, wear it in a visible manner, or bear it on a shield. Do all spells require concentration?

Concentration is crucial for certain spells to maintain their magic active. If you lose concentration, the spell ends. The duration entry of a spell indicates how long you can concentrate on it. Normal activity, such as moving and attacking, doesn’t interfere with concentration. Factors that can break concentration include casting another spell that requires concentration, taking damage while concentrating, making a Constitution saving throw to maintain concentration, and being incapacitated or killed. How do spell focuses work?

Spellcasting focuses are indispensable items for spellcasters to satisfy the material requirements for spells. There are a number of different types of spellcasting focus, including holy symbols for clerics and paladins, arcane focuses for wizards and sorcerers, Druidic focuses for druids, instruments for bards, and universal component pouches. Spell focuses may be obtained as random loot or through purchase from vendors.
